Nearly a millennia ago, they were created by the bureaucracy of heaven to be used as a war machine against the Demonic Legion; fallen angels turned into demons as punishment for speaking up against anything the angels deemed as treasonous. Throughout the thousand year war, Entropy destroyed all that dared oppose the heavenly army without consideration who really was right or wrong; they lacked the emotions to judge and reason. Made to follow orders was their purpose and that was their purpose alone; they were eerily creepy even for angel and demon standards as they were indifferent throughout the entire war. Cold and uncaring, they destroyed without question earning them their title. Even though they had memories, it had very little impact on them at the time. After the war, they were assigned one of the highest ranks of angelic society; a throne. Even long after the war and after the angels and demons made peace with each other once again, they never changed. Once they had served their original purpose, they were assigned to guard a gate that housed the highest ranking of angels and forgotten, a relic of a past time and history now on display. There, they would recount history to the younger generation of angels that asked. While for many angels this job would’ve been a punishment, Entropy stood at the gate.

On one particular day while the new angels were being toured around heaven, two particular notorious pranksters decided to try and mess with Entropy as they guarded. However, as they quickly found Entropy didn’t react to them. One of them suggested pouring liquid on Entropy to try and see them at least flinch, in which the other poured a vial of strange they had stolen earlier. Unbeknownst to both of them, the liquid was the Water of Emotions, which was how mortals, angels and demons first gained emotion. The two tricksters had no idea what they were going to unleash. 

Normally stoic, Entropy found themselves feeling suffocated as their memories now had weight to them as they felt every emotion  at once when they normally did not. They felt the horrors of the war they were created for and in a panic they ran, destroying nearly everything in their path unable to take it all in. They felt pain, sorrow, anger for the first time despite not knowing the words to describe it as their powers ravaged through heaven’s bureaucracy uncontrollably. Soon enough after destroying much of heaven’s infrastructure, their rampage continued onto the Underworld as many demons found themselves barely avoiding the mass destruction the angel had cast upon them. It went on for days, as the angel left a massive swath of destruction behind. Only after the Queen of the Underworld was called, was Entropy’s rampage stopped in its tracks. The queen trapped them and engulfed them in a calming mist to pacify them, and there they were sent back to heaven.

Many of the bureaucracy was there to greet them, but not in a good way. Entropy found the two angels previously desperately explaining the situation as they both knew they were in deep trouble. Soon after, it was explained that the liquid caused them to gain emotions for the first time; normally it was only given in small amounts each time as to not overwhelm the subject, but since they had it dumped on them all at once every emotions flooded them at once. However despite it being an accident, this change was now permanent and it left Entropy unable to fulfill their usual duty. It was here that Entropy was given their name due to what had happened. Soon after the bureaucracy decided that they would spend the few hundred years on earth assigned with a partner demon to hopefully rehabilitate them and have them get used to emotions; in Entropy’s eyes this was an exile and a punishment as they were quite comfortable in Heaven, but as it was mandatory they had no choice but to oblige.

Sent to earth to where they would meet the demon working with them, they found themselves in a small town filled with strange residents that even their memory told them that they were strange. Many of the residents were unafraid of the duo, and there was an avid paranormal investigator who even went out his way to ask questions about them. The demon assigned to them was strange for one two; they found themselves being strung along as he’d often try (and fail) scamming the residents for money. Although it was strange, slowly they found themselves at home in the strange town, even acquainting themselves with several of them whenever Paradox wasn’t trying to scam people. Paradox was oddly endearing as well, as Entropy found they were a friend? Albeit a friend with very bad decisions.

In the present while they’re not the stoic and now a rather nervous wreck, Entropy is finding themselves at home as they learn more and more about emotions and what they want. They find that with things to care about for the first time, it’s a pleasant feeling for them as they now make their own decisions without orders to stop them now. Occasionally there’s bad days in which they accidentally destroy something, but as they find themselves able to describe emotions more and more they find that not all of them have to be bad. Happiness is one they really like...
